Trump’s Cognitive Trap and the Regime’s Collapse Plan

In this latest update, Pilot Mehran highlights what he terms the “cognitive trap” surrounding former President Donald Trump’s approach to Iran. This trap involves a strategic miscalculation where Trump’s focus on immediate regime change overlooks the complex socio-political realities within Iran that prolong regime resilience. Mehran argues that Trump’s aggressive posture may have inadvertently pushed the regime toward more covert and decentralized survival tactics rather than triggering a swift collapse.

Meanwhile, Iranian opposition forces and internal dissidents have been quietly developing a detailed “Plan for Regime Collapse,” aiming to exploit the regime’s vulnerabilities. This blueprint integrates both grassroots mobilization and cyber warfare, notably reflected in the recent widespread hacking of Iranian banks. These cyber incursions are not merely disruptive but designed to undermine the regime’s financial infrastructure, increasing internal instability and eroding public confidence.
